1 Seriously Injured in 3-Car Accident on S. 43rd Street in Legacy Walk
Man Suffers Major Injuries in Legacy Walk Crash on S. 43rd Street at Interstate 805
San Diego, California (February 3, 2020) – According to a local news report, one person suffered major injuries following a traffic crash that happened Sunday afternoon in Legacy Walk, San Diego County.
The multi-car accident occurred on S. 43rd Street at Interstate 805 at about 2:20 p.m. Sunday, February 2.
Police said a pickup truck had stopped for a red light at the transition when a Toyota Camry crashed into it. The force of the impact pushed the pickup truck into another vehicle.
The male driver of the pickup truck was transported to UCSD hospital with major injuries. His name and current condition were not immediately available.
The driver of the Toyota, a woman, refused transportation to the hospital.
An investigation into the accident is underway.
